Job Description

Saronic Technologies is seeking a Systems Software Engineer to design, implement, and optimize software for autonomous surface vessels. The role involves collaborating with cross-functional teams to develop robust software solutions for maritime operations.

Job Overview

We are looking for a System Software Engineer to craft and refine software systems powering autonomous surface vessels. The position requires close coordination with hardware and operations teams to address the specific challenges of maritime environments and to deliver dependable software performance.

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and maintain software systems on NixOS for autonomous navigation, vessel control, and communications.
  • Collaborate with hardware engineers to integrate software with vessel subsystems, ensuring seamless operation.
  • Develop and implement control algorithms and sensor fusion techniques.
  • Optimize network communications for low bandwidth and high latency conditions.
  • Conduct software testing and validation to verify reliability and performance in maritime settings.
  • Participate in code reviews and uphold high coding standards to support scalable and maintainable software.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ve complex software issues in a timely manner.
  • Document software designs, processes, and test results to support compliance and knowledge sharing.
  • Stay informed about indust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ices in autonomous systems.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related field.
  • At least 1 year of software development experience, preferably in autonomous systems or robotics.
  • Proficiency in C, C++, or Rust.
  • Solid understanding of algorithms, data structures, and software design patterns.
  • Experience with embedded Linux and embedded software development.
  • Experience with low-level serial protocols such as RS-232 or CAN is a plus.
  • Strong understanding of networking principles and protocols such as TCP/IP and UDP is a plus.
  • Familiarity with sensors, control systems, and maritime operations is advantageous.
  • Knowledge of DoD software development standards and regulations is a plus.
  • Excellent problem-solving abilities and the capacity to thrive in a fast-paced startup environment.
  • Effective communication skills and the 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ams.
